Cooper Flagg wins Summer League debut despite uneven showing

60-Second Summary

Cooper Flagg, the Mavericks' No. 1 draft pick, made his NBA Summer League debut, contributing 10 points, 6 rebounds, 4 assists, and 3 steals in an 87-85 victory over the Lakers. Despite a 5-of-21 shooting performance, Flagg showcased his potential with key plays, including a late-game block. The game drew a large crowd eager to see Flagg's performance, highlighting his significant fan base. Coach Kidd emphasized effort and teamwork over individual statistics in the debut game.
